    EN630 series mini high performance vector frequency inverter
    Product brief

    EN630 series mini high performance vector frequency inverter adopts 32-bit DSP (digital signal processor) hardware platform, inbuilt in PG card function, encoder inlet to terminal directly can achieve PG closed-loop vector control; It has advanced control algorithm, speed vector control and torque vector control mode available. It can achieve high precision control, fast response and good performance at low frequency, smart detection and good protection available, keypad with digital potentiometer to adjust speed and with copy function.

    Typical applications

    Widely applies to food processing, machinery manufacturing, wire drawing machine, printing machine, textile machine, cement processing, ceramic and medical device, metal processing and other small power drive in industrial automation field.

    Performance Index


    Item

    Item description

    Input

    Rated volt., frequency

    1 phase 220V class: 1 phase 220V, 50Hz/60Hz

    3 phase 380V class: 3 phase 380V, 50Hz/60Hz

    Allowed volt. range

    1 phase 220V class: 200~260V

    3 phase 380V class: 320~460V

    Output

    Voltage

    0    Input volt

    Frequency

    0    600Hz

    Overload capacity

    150% of rated current for 1 minute

    Control performance

    Control mode

    Vector control  (Without PG),Vector control  (with PG), Open-loop V/F control, Torque control  (without PG),Torque control  (with PG)

    Speed stability

    accuracy

    ±0.5% rated synchronous speed    without PG vector control)

    ±0.1% rated synchronous speed    with PG vector control)  

    ±1% rated synchronous speed    V/F control   );

    Speed range

    1:2000    with PG vector control    ;

    1:100    without PG vector control    ;

    1:50    V/F control    ;

    Start-up torque

    1.0Hz:150% rated torque    V/F control    :

    0.5Hz:150% rated torque(without PG vector control):

    0Hz:180% rated torque    with PG vector control    :

    Speed fluctuation

    ±0.3% rated synchronous speed    without PG vector control    :

    ±0.1% rated synchronous speed    with PG vector control    :

    Torque control

    accuracy

    ±10% rated torque    without PG vector control, without PG torque control    :

    ±5%  rated torque    with PG vector control, with PG torque control  

    Torque response

    ≤20ms    without PG vector control    ;

    ≤10ms    with PG vector control    ;

    Frequency precision

    Digital setup: max. frequency×±0.01%  

    Analog setup: max. frequency×±0.5%

    Frequency resolution

    Analog setup

    0.1% of max. frequency

    Digital setup precision

    0.01Hz

    Exterior impulse

    0.1% of max. frequency

    Torque boost

    Automatic torque boost, manual torque boost 0.1    12.0%

    V/F curve

    (volt. frequency characteristic)

     

    Set rated frequency arbitrarily at range of 5    650Hz,can choose constant torque, degressive torque 1,degressive torque 2,degressive torque 3,user defined V/F curve in total 5 kinds of curve

    Acceleration

    and  deceleration curves

    2 modes: linear acceleration and deceleration and “S” acceleration and deceleration; 15 types of acceleration and deceleration time, the time unit is optional(0.01s,0.1s,1s), the max is 1000 minutes

    Brake

    Power consumption brake

    Built-in brake unit, brake resistor added between (+) and PB

    DC brake

    Optional start-up and stop, action frequency 0    15Hz,action current 0    100%,action time 0    30.0s

    Jog

    JOG frequency range: 0.00–upper limit frequency

    JOG acceleration/deceleration time: 0.0–6 0 00.0s

    Multi steps speed running

    Multi steps speed operation can be achieved by interior PLC or control terminal. Total 15sections, which has their own Acc. and Dec. time. The interior PLC supports power down save.

    Interior PID controller

    Consist closed-loop system easily

    Automatic energy-saving operation

    Optimize automatically V/F curve base on condition of loading, achieving energy-saving operation.

    Automatic voltage regulate(AVR)

    Automatically keep output voltage constant, when on-grid voltage vary

    Automatic current limiting

    Automatic current limiting when operation, in case of the malfunction of frequent over current causing trip

    Carrier modulation

    Modulate carrier automatically based on the characteristic of load.

    Speed tracking restart

    Make the rotating motor smooth start without shocking

    Running function

    Running order specified channel

    Keypad specified, control terminal specified, communication specified, which can be changed by many means

    Running frequency specified channel

    Main and side specified, realizing a main adjustment and fine control. Digital, analog, impulse, pulse-width, communication specified and other specified can make switch come true

    Binding function

    Running order channel and frequency specified channel can be bond arbitrarily, change synchronously

    Input

    and

    Output character

     

     

    Digital input channel

    7 digital input (DI) terminals , the max frequency is 1KHZ, one of which support up to 50KHz.

    Analog input channel

    2 analog input (AI) terminal, AI1 can choose 4    20mA or 0    10V input    AI2 is differential input    4    20mA or -10   10V input is available

    Pulse output channel

    Impulse square wave signal output of 0.1    20KHZ, can realize output of physical parameter such as setting frequency, output frequency etc.

    Analog output channel

    1 analog signal output, AO can be 4~20mA or 0~10V,can realize output of physical value such as setting frequency, output frequency etc.

    Unique feature

    Rapid current limit

    Limit inverter over current to the greatest degree, making it running reliably

    Monopulse control

    Suitable for the inverter with one key that controls the inverter on or off, which is simple and reliable.

    Fixed length control

    Can realize fixed length control

    Timing control

    Time range: 0.0–6500.0 minutes

    Virtual terminal

    Five groups of virtual DI/D O, can realize simple logic control.

    Keypad

    LED display

    The parameters like setting frequency, output frequency, output voltage, output current can be displayed

    Lock the button

    Realizing lock all buttons or some parts buttons

    Protection function

    Motor short-circuit detection at power-on, input/output phase loss protection, over - current protection, overvoltage protection, under- voltage protection, overheat protection and overload protection , relay protection, terminal protection and non-stop protection when power off.

    Ambient

    Use ambient

    Indoor, without direct sunlight, dust, corrosive gas, combustible gas, oil smoke, vapor, drip or salt.

    Altitude

    Less than 1000 meters. ( E very 1 0 00m above 1000m, derat ing 10%)

    Ambient temperature

    -10°C to +40°C (derat ing if the ambient temperature is between 40°C and 50°C)

    Ambient humidity

    Less than 95%RH    without condenses

    Vibration

    Smaller than5.9m/s  2 (0.6g)

    Storage temperature

    -40      +70  

    Structure

    Defending grade

    IP20

    Cooling mode

    Forced air cooling

    Mounting mode

    Wall hanging
